Optic Neuritis Definition & Overview

Definition

The optic nerve allows you to see by carrying images from your eye to your brain. Optic neuritis involves inflammation of the optic nerve, which may cause sudden decrease or loss of vision. Optic neuritis is a serious condition that requires immediate care from your doctor.
